5 Days in Chikmagalur

5 Days in Chikmagalur Itinerary

Last updated: 2024 Jun 20

Exploring the Heart of Chikmagalur

Morning
Start your day with a visit to the famous Mullayanagiri Peak. As the highest peak in Karnataka, it offers breathtaking views and is a great spot for trekking enthusiasts. The cool breeze and serene environment make it an ideal morning activity.
Afternoon
After a refreshing morning, head to Baba Budangiri. This mountain range is known for its unique rock formations and caves. It holds historical significance and offers panoramic views of the surrounding hills. It's a perfect spot for photography lovers.
Evening
Conclude your day with a relaxing visit to Hirekolale Lake. The lake is surrounded by lush greenery and provides a peaceful environment to unwind. You can enjoy a quiet evening watching the sunset over the water.

Nature and Heritage Tour

Morning
Begin your second day with a tour of Kudremukh National Park. This park is home to diverse flora and fauna, making it an excellent spot for nature lovers. You can take guided tours to explore the rich biodiversity of the region.
Afternoon
In the afternoon, visit Hoysaleswara Temple in Halebidu. This ancient temple is renowned for its intricate carvings and architectural brilliance. It's a must-visit for history buffs and those interested in Indian heritage.
Evening
End your day with a stroll through Coffee Plantations. Chikmagalur is famous for its coffee, and visiting these plantations will give you insight into coffee production. You can also sample some freshly brewed coffee.

Adventure and Relaxation

Morning
Kick off your third day with an adventurous trek to Z Point. This trek offers stunning views of the Western Ghats and is perfect for adventure seekers. The trail is moderately challenging but rewarding.
Afternoon
Post-trek, head to Bhadra Wildlife Sanctuary for an afternoon safari. The sanctuary is home to various wildlife species including tigers, leopards, elephants, and more. A guided safari will enhance your experience as you explore this natural habitat.
Evening
Wind down your day at Manikyadhara Falls. These falls are not only beautiful but also hold religious significance. The cool waters provide a refreshing end to your day's adventures.

Spiritual and Scenic Wonders

Morning
Start your fourth day with a visit to Sringeri Sharada Peetham. This ancient temple complex is dedicated to the goddess Saraswati and is a significant spiritual center. The peaceful ambiance and beautiful architecture make it a perfect morning activity.
Afternoon
After a spiritual morning, head to Kemmanagundi. This hill station is known for its stunning landscapes, gardens, and waterfalls. You can explore the Raj Bhavan, Rock Garden, and Hebbe Falls while enjoying the cool climate.
Evening
Conclude your day with a visit to Kallathigiri Falls. These falls are surrounded by dense forests and offer a serene environment to relax. The sound of cascading water and the lush greenery provide a perfect setting for an evening retreat.

Cultural Exploration and Farewell

Morning
Begin your final day with a tour of Belavadi. This village is home to the famous Veeranarayana Temple, known for its Hoysala architecture. It's an excellent spot for those interested in history and culture.
Afternoon
In the afternoon, visit Amrutesvara Temple in Amruthapura. This 12th-century temple is another example of Hoysala architecture and offers a glimpse into the region's rich cultural heritage.
Evening
End your trip with a relaxing evening at Ayyanakere Lake. The lake is surrounded by hills and provides a tranquil environment to reflect on your journey. You can enjoy boating or simply sit by the shore as you bid farewell to Chikmagalur.
